MongoDB是一個基于分布式文檔存儲的數據庫,適用于大規模數據存儲。Vue是一種流行的JavaScript框架,用于構建用戶界面。Mongodb和Vue一起使用可以實現卓越的Web開發體驗。
使用Mongodb Vue的第一步是要安裝Mongodb數據庫。Mongodb可以在官網中找到相應的安裝包并進行下載,也可以通過命令行進行安裝。
# 使用Homebrew在Mac OS X上安裝MongoDB
$ brew install mongodb
完成Mongodb的安裝后,可以在Vue項目中通過npm安裝Mongodb驅動程序。下面是一個簡單的Vue-Mongodb示例。
// 引入Mongodb的驅動程序
import mongodb from 'mongodb'
// 配置Mongodb的連接信息
const url = 'mongodb://localhost:27017'
const dbName = 'vue-mongodb-app'
// 實例化一個Mongodb的客戶端對象
const MongoClient = mongodb.MongoClient
// 使用Mongodb客戶端對象連接到數據庫服務器
MongoClient.connect(url, (err, client) =>{
if (err) {
console.log(err)
return
}
// 連接上數據庫后從中獲取一個指定的數據庫
const db = client.db(dbName)
console.log(`Connected to ${dbName} database`)
// 從指定的集合中獲取所有的文檔數據
const collection = db.collection('users')
collection.find({}).toArray((err, docs) =>{
console.log(docs)
client.close()
})
})
在這個示例中,我們首先使用Mongodb驅動程序中的MongoClient類來連接到數據庫服務器。一旦我們連接上了服務器,就可以從中獲取要使用的數據庫。在這個Vue應用中,我們從名為“users”的集合中獲取所有文檔數據并將其打印到控制臺。完成后,我們關閉與服務器的連接。
通過將Mongodb和Vue結合使用,您可以創建健壯的Web應用程序,處理大量數據。讓我們深入了解Mongodb Vue,體驗這種強大的技術組合的力量。